I've had my samsung galaxy for a month
 Noticed from day day one on certain apps, especially Amazon, when scrolling down the page the writing moves in and out on the page during scrolling. Basically it's wobbling/ stretching about that's the only clear way to describe this. It Makes me feel dizzy its awful actually . I have never seen this before. I have adjusted the display settings to WQHD+ but has made no difference..someone advised me to do this.
Has this issue happened to anyone else. Is this a known fault with samsung??? 
Any advice will be appreciated.

Can you try Settings- Accessibility-Visibility Enhancents, then turn off Remove Animations if that is on.
